* [Go][Client] Ensure test errors don't crash Previously we did not interrupt execution of a test case when an error was returned from an API call. This was causing the tests to crash as soon as we try to dereference the response. We now fail the tests as soon as the first API error is received. * [Go][Client] Use configured Scheme and Host in requests Previously we were simply setting the Host header and completely ignoring the configured scheme.
